Some children’s fast-fashion clothes may contain dangerous levels of lead, especially in brightly colored fabrics. Credit: Shutterstock Fast fashion offers an affordable way to keep up with kids who quickly outgrow their clothes. But new early research suggests that some of these garments may contain a dangerous substance: lead.
